Ingredients
Core Ingredients:
3 cups fresh watermelon chunks (seedless, chilled)
1/2 cup coconut water (or filtered water)
1 tablespoon fresh lime juice
1/4 cup frozen strawberries
1 tablespoon honey (optional, for added sweetness)
1/2 cup ice cubes
Fresh mint leaves (4–5, for garnish)
Substitution Options:
Almond milk instead of coconut water for a creamy version
Agave nectar or stevia instead of honey (vegan option)
Pineapple instead of strawberries for tropical flavor
Add chia seeds for omega-3 boost
Add cucumber for extra hydration
Instructions
Prepare the Watermelon: Cube the watermelon and chill it for at least 30 minutes.
Add Liquid Base: Pour the coconut water into a blender.
Combine Ingredients: Add the chilled watermelon, frozen strawberries, and lime juice.
Blend: Blend on high for 60–90 seconds until smooth.
Adjust Sweetness: Taste and add honey if needed. Add ice cubes and blend again for slushier texture.
Serve: Pour into glasses, garnish with fresh mint, and enjoy immediately.
Notes
Use ripe watermelon with a yellow ground spot for the sweetest flavor.
Avoid over-blending to preserve nutrients and texture.
Can be made ahead, but best enjoyed fresh for max vitamin benefits.
